What Do the Numbers Say in Ripponlea?
In the April-June 2025 quarter, Ripponlea’s median house price stood at $1.87 million. This reflected a quarter-on-quarter decrease of 7.0%, but a year-over-year growth of 3.0%, indicating a resilient housing market despite short-term volatility. On the contrary, unit prices experienced a drastic drop, falling 23.5% quarterly to $476,000, and reflecting a 17.9% decrease year-over-year. These figures, sourced from the DataVic and REIV, highlight current market conditions and potential investment opportunities in Ripponlea.
What Are the Key Considerations?
Ripponlea may face several challenges and opportunities in its property market. The demographic profile, as per the ABS Census 2021, shows a young population with a median age of 34 and a median household income of $2,023 per week. The rental market, with median rents at $391 per week, suggests a competitive housing sector, likely appealing to young professionals who prioritize connectivity and lifestyle.
